Show HN: Picnic Host – No fuss static website hosting

Mon, 07/20/2026 - 7:05am

Hello HN. I've built the static website hosting service I wish I had when I was just starting out as a programmer.

It's intentionally basic. Just a "wrapper", you might say, around standard cloud providers (AWS+Cloudflare). The code is open source at:

https://gitlab.com/fuddco/picnic-host

It's all a kind of love letter to the classic Web. I built the web app from scratch (wanted to try making my own "framework") and this has been a great learning experience. All hand coded, with plenty of chatting with LLMs.

In a similar way to how one might want to start a restaurant, I've had the questionable(?) idea of starting a static website hosting business. How it stands out, hopefully, comes down to the personal touch and sense of trust. Like a neighborhood business. At least that's my thinking.

Anyways, thanks for reading, and for taking a look!

GitHub's 2FA is to become mandatory on September 2, 2026

Mon, 07/20/2026 - 6:24am

Hey birdie-github!

We're reaching out to let you know that as announced last year, we will officially ([begin][1]) requiring two-factor authentication (2FA) for certain contributors on GitHub.com. You are receiving this notification because your account meets the criteria for the current enrollment group, and you have 2FA enabled already.

You don't need to do anything in response to this email. After September 2nd, 2026 at 00:00 (UTC), you will no longer be able to disable 2FA. If you disable 2FA before then, your access to GitHub.com will be restricted on this date until you re-enable 2FA. This email, and a dismissible banner on GitHub.com, will be the only notifications about this change.

Show HN: I built a deterministic arena where AI agents fight using code

Mon, 07/20/2026 - 6:14am

I have been interested in BattleBots and programming games for years.

With recent AI coding agents, I wanted to see what happens if the strategy itself becomes code written by humans or AI.

AgentDuel is a deterministic turn-based arena where agents fight based on submitted TypeScript strategies.

Each battle produces a replay so you can inspect every decision.
